1. What to Look for in Influencer-Friendly Hotels

Not every hotel lends itself to family storytelling — and that’s okay. The key is choosing spaces that naturally inspire great moments.

Here are a few things to pay attention to while browsing:

Aesthetic & Atmosphere

Hotels with thoughtful design, natural light, and warm styling tend to photograph beautifully. Think open spaces, soft textures, calming palettes, or statement architecture.

Family-Inclusive Experiences

Look for properties that genuinely embrace families — child-friendly facilities, meaningful activities, and spaces where both parents and kids can unwind.

Service & Story

Some stays simply feel special. A handwritten welcome note, a memorable view, or a unique ritual (like sunset cocktails or evening turndown treats for kids) can become part of your narrative.

Brand Alignment

If you plan to share your stay online, keep an eye on hotels that engage with guests on social media. It’s a quiet indicator that they value digital storytelling and are open to collaborations.

2. How to Pitch Hotels as a Micro-Influencer

If you’re thinking about working with hotels, the good news is this: you don’t need a huge following to start conversations.

Instead of focusing on numbers, think about:

What Makes Your Perspective Unique

Family travel creators bring something brands can’t manufacture — real moments, emotion, and trust. Hotels love seeing their spaces through the eyes of parents and children.

Your Audience Fit

Authenticity matters more than reach. If your audience aligns with the hotel’s demographic (families, couples, luxury travellers, etc.), that’s a strength.

Professionalism & Clarity

A concise introduction, a clear value proposition, and a warm, friendly tone go much further than a long pitch.

3. Packing Lists, Photography Tips & Kid-Friendly Travel Rhythm

Luxury family travel becomes far easier — and more enjoyable — when you prepare with intention.

Packing for Comfort & Cohesion

A neutral, mix-and-match wardrobe photographs well and keeps luggage light. Choose comfortable pieces that also look polished in photos, especially if you love capturing family moments.

Photography Without the Pressure

You don’t need professional equipment — often, your phone and natural light are enough. What matters is telling a story:

  • a moment of laughter
  • the first dip in the pool
  • the way your kids explore a new place
  • quiet sunset moments that feel like yours

     

Keep it simple. Capture what feels real.

Kid Hacks That Make Travel Smoother

Snacks, downtime, and flexible plans are game-changers for both travel and content. Happy kids are photogenic kids — and calm parents create better memories.

4. Budgeting & Balancing “Work” with Family Time

When you travel with the intention of sharing your experience, it’s easy to feel pulled in two directions. The goal is balance — not perfection.

Set Gentle Boundaries

Give yourself windows to capture content, then put the phone away and be in the moment. The best storytelling comes from lived experience.

Be Realistic About Costs

Luxury family travel adds up, but combining personal trips with occasional collaborations can help offset expenses over time. Start small, stay genuine, and let opportunities grow naturally.

Choose Trips That Feel Meaningful

The more aligned a destination feels with your life and values, the easier it is to create content that resonates.

5. Turning Each Trip into Storytelling

You don’t need complicated strategies to turn a holiday into content your audience will love.

Think in moments, not checklists.

A Few Simple Story Ideas:
  • A day-in-the-life on holiday
  • What your kids loved most about the trip
  • A “real vs. Instagram” moment
  • A favourite meal or sunset ritual
  • Packing tips you wish you knew sooner

These small details help your audience feel connected — without turning your holiday into a production.

6. Mistakes to Avoid (And What to Focus On Instead)

Here are a few gentle reminders from years of travelling with kids and sharing online:

  • Don’t chase perfection — the imperfect moments are usually the most loved
  • Avoid over-filming — your memories matter more
  • Don’t promise deliverables you can’t enjoy creating
  • Don’t compare yourself to full-time creators — your journey is different
  • Focus on storytelling, not trends

Luxury travel isn’t just about the hotel — it’s about how the experience makes you feel.
